Study Pharmacy in Canada
43 programmes in pharmacy at 17 universities in Canada are open to international students; 100% are taught in English. The median yearly tuition is 11,310 USD, with the middle half of programmes charging between 8,046 USD and 15,951 USD.

Pharmacy in Canada by degree level
| Degree | Programmes | 25th percentile | Median tuition / yr | 75th percentile |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| Bachelor's | 1 | — | — | — |
| Master's | 13 | 8,046 USD | 11,310 USD | 15,951 USD |
| PhD | 11 | 8,046 USD | 10,041 USD | 10,676 USD |
Tuition figures use the yearly price each university publishes for international students, converted to USD; medians only publish where at least 5 priced programmes exist.
